Answer:

Simple noun.

Explanation:

A simple noun refers to people and things in general. In this case is refering to the "shore", a place that is common on every place with seaview.

Proper noun are written with capital letter and refer to a particular place, person, or thing.

And finally, a compound noun is a noun that is formed by two or more words.

From the options given the most suitable is simple noun.

Which trail acted as a mail route that connected
ki77a [65]

Answer:

Oregon Trail

Explanation:

The Oregon Trail was a 2,000-mile, historic east-west wagon route and emigrant trail that connected the Missouri River to valleys in Oregon and locations in between. The eastern part of the trail spanned part of the future state of Kansas and nearly all of what are now the states of Nebraska and Wyoming.
